What did Mia Hamm do after she retired?

What did Mia Hamm do after she retired?

After retiring from competitive play in 2004, she remained involved in the sport. Notably, in 2014 Hamm became a co-owner—along with her husband, former baseball player Nomar Garciaparra, and numerous others—of the Los Angeles Football Club of Major League Soccer; the team began play in 2018.

What two years was Mia Hamm World Player of the Year?

Twice named FIFA World Player of the Year in 2001 and 2002, Hamm and her teammate Michelle Akers were hailed by Pelé as two of FIFA’s 125 greatest living players when he included them in the FIFA 100 to celebrate the organization’s 100th anniversary.

Are Nomar and Mia still married?

In 1998, Hamm and Garciaparra met at a promotional soccer event in Boston. They married in 2003 and have twin daughters as well as a son.

Where is Julie Foudy now?

She co-founded the Julie Foudy Sports Leadership Academy, an organization focused on unleashing leadership skills in teenage girls. In 2007, she was inducted into the National Soccer Hall of Fame with her teammate, Mia Hamm. Julie is currently an analyst, reporter and podcast host for ESPN.

How old was Mia Hamm when she played for North Carolina?

In 1991, Hamm was named to the roster for the inaugural FIFA Women’s World Cup in China under North Carolina coach Anson Dorrance. At 19 years old, she was still the youngest player on the team.

How old was Mia Hamm when she won her first gold medal?

In 1991, at the age of 19, Hamm was the youngest team member in history to win the World Cup. Five years later, Hamm and her teammates, including Michelle Akers, Brandi Chastain and Kristine Lilly, secured the gold medal at the 1996 Summer Olympics in Atlanta, Georgia.

When was Mia Hamm inducted into the Hall of Fame?

Mia Hamm. The Women’s Sports Foundation named her Sportswoman of the Year in 1997 and 1999. She was inducted into the National Soccer Hall of Fame, Alabama Sports Hall of Fame, Texas Sports Hall of Fame and was the first woman inducted into the World Football Hall of Fame.
